Browse Forums Building A New House Re: Valuation Issues - Grandvue, Pakenham 4Sep 17, 2016 8:42 am B_and_V Hi Guys, My partner and i have decided to build in Grandvue, Pakenham. Everything went fine with the purchase of our land but when the bank has valued the 'house and land package' it has come up $30K short. Has this happened to anyone before? We are not sure what to do from here... do we trust the banks valuation and assume we are paying far too much or do we dispute it with the bank?! We are first home buyers... Any help, advice or suggestions would be welcome!!! We are building on the Officer side of Grandvue and this has just happened to us as well. We were told because there is not enough of an established sales history in the area yet that the bank valuation will come in quite a bit under. In addition they do not take into account a lot of the aesthetic upgrades that may be added. I am looking at building a house. Has anyone used Construkt Homes (based in Adelaide)?
